Output 7cbfb3b58852dbd40146f5113a0515bb1f319b7d8a375efb93e0300687c2c2ed:14

value
26968195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f020bba5c1dce56732c951cc246ea6075cc058 OP_EQUAL
address
33xsoXMPw2E8SFSnbaYHsC95xMB3A2qoyD
transaction
7cbfb3b58852dbd40146f5113a0515bb1f319b7d8a375efb93e0300687c2c2ed
spent
true